Quartz Business Events, Ltd. – organizer of some of the world’s largest network of trade shows including the global series of World Tobacco Events and TabExpo, is partnering with the Premium Cigar Association (PCA) to launch a new premium cigar-focused trade show for the international market. The World Cigar Show, to be held in Dubai from November 11-12, 2025, becoming the region’s first event dedicated to the premium cigar industry; www.worldcigarshow.com.
As the only event of its kind in the region, the World Cigar Show – Dubai will offer those in the premium cigar industry a unique event for networking, collaboration, and business-growth opportunities. Attendees will also have a chance to attend seminars led by expert speakers from the industry while also sampling the latest products available on the international market. Quartz Business Events, Ltd., is partnering with the PCA to bring this new event to life, offering exhibitors of its leading U.S. trade show an opportunity to expand their business and reach new international markets.

The World Cigar Show – Dubai will offer a unique experience to those interested in this lucrative and growing market sector. The cigar market in Asia was valued at $2.4bn in 2024 and is expected to grow by 6.8% by 2029. Dubai has more luxury hotels per square mile than any other city in the world, and the growing number of premium cigar lounges offers a unique and exciting opportunity for those wanting to expand their reach to the Central Asia, Dubai, and surrounding countries.
